Embodiment 1
[0022] refer to figure 1 and figure 2 , a two-way measuring turbine flowmeter, including a housing 1, a metering chamber 2, an impeller 3, a magnetoelectric induction converter, an amplifying rectifier 4 and a display instrument 5, a through hole is provided at the center of the housing 1, and the two sides of the housing 1 There are flanges with through holes at the ends respectively, which are used to connect with the pipeline to be tested. The metering chamber 2 is set at the center of the shell. The rotational speed of 3 is converted into a corresponding electrical signal, the coil 6 is installed on the housing 1 and aligned with the magnetic steel 7, the magnetoelectric induction converter is connected to the signal of the amplifying rectifier 4, and the amplifying rectifier 4 is connected to the display instrument 5;

Embodiment 2
[0027] On the basis of the embodiment, in order to avoid the direct impact of the water flow (medium flow) on the bearing, a circular arched bearing shield 37 is provided above the bearing seat, and plays a role in draining the water flow (medium flow).
Embodiment 3
[0029] The difference from Embodiment 1 is that the connection end of the housing 1 is processed with internal or external threads to adapt to flanges of different specifications. According to the different specifications of the flanges required by different pipe diameters, an appropriate one can be selected. The standard flange is threaded, that is to say, the main body of the flowmeter remains unchanged, and the interface flange can be adjusted according to needs, and the product has strong adaptability. Turbine flowmeters generally have small calibers, and it is difficult to buy more than DN200. Even if they can be bought, the price is not low, and the present invention saves costs.
